-
(25) UI - Item Slot & UI CameraGalaxy Ball/1. 멀티플레이 - 대전모드 2024. 5. 2. 17:52
위 글에서 나는 아이템 획득시 아이템을 저장할 인벤,슬롯의 개념을 만들게 되는데
이때 당시에는 이 슬롯을 UI가 아니라 그대로 이미지 3개를 갖다붙여 만들어버린다
이때는 문제가 없을줄 알았으나 계속 게임을 해오면서 느낀게
이런 식으로 오브젝트끼리 겹치거나, 심지어 겹치지 않을때도 자주 아이템 클릭이 되지 않는것을 발견할 수 있었다
이게 도대체 왜이러나 싶었지만 바로 아이템 슬롯을 UI가 아닌 아이템과 똑같은 이미지로 설정해서 그런것이었다
그리고 굳이 클릭이 안되고 이런 문제를 떠나서 이런 요소들은 무조건 UI로 빼는것이 맞다
그래서 다시 만들어주었다. UI로 바꾸고 나니 이제 아이템 클릭부분은 더이상 문제되지 않는다
--------------------------------------------------------------------
한가지 추가설명을 넣자면 UI Camera라는 기능이 있다
만드는법은 간단하다. Hierarchy 창에서 새 오브젝트로 카메라를 만든뒤 이름은 "UI Camera"로 설정
메인카메라와의 차이점이라면 Culling Mask에서 메인카메라는 UI를 제외한 나머지를 잡게 하고
UI 카메라에서는 UI만 잡게 한다
이런식으로 UI만 보기쉽게 보여주는 역할을 하는게 UI 카메라이고,
이런식으로 레이어를 쌓고, 쌓으면서 인게임에서는 상황에 따라 맞는 UI 레이어를 보여주면 된다
'Galaxy Ball > 1. 멀티플레이 - 대전모드' 카테고리의 다른 글
(26) UI - Item Icon & 턴제 재구현 (0) 2024.05.03 (24) 아이템으로 패배판정 & 아이템 획득 & 충돌판정 (1) 2024.05.02 (23) 일시정지 기능 & 인트로씬 보완 (1) 2024.05.01 (22) 인트로씬 & Json 응용 연습 (0) 2024.04.30 (21) 아이템 #아이템 밸런스 조절 & 기능구현 (0) 2024.04.11